> By the way, regarding the line of code above, is there a convention
> regarding whether implementing some protocol/interface requires
> registering with (or inheriting from) the appropriate ABC for it to
> work in all situations. IOW, in this case, is it sufficient to
> implement __fspath__ to make your type pathlike? Is there a conscious
> trend towards requiring the ABC?
>
ABCs like os.PathLike can override __subclasshook__ so that registration
isn't required (see
https://hg.python.org/cpython/file/default/Lib/os.py#l1136). So
registration is definitely good to do to be explicit that you're trying to
meet an ABC, but it isn't strictly required.
